- W2052951249 abstract "The formation of the Al/GaAs(110) interface has been studied at room temperature using synchrotron-radiation-excited soft-X-ray photo-emission spectroscopy. It is demonstrated that the Al 2p core-level emission, at low Al coverages, provides evidence for at least three distinct Al phases. These are isolated Al adatoms, Al atoms in surface Ga sites and Al metallic clusters. The last two phases are observed at higher Al coverages and have been extensively studied by other groups. However, the nature of the first phase and the transition from the first to the second phase have been the subject of only a few studies. In this paper it is shown that the change from the first to the second phase, as determined from the Al2p emission, is similar to that observed when Al is deposited on InP(110). Additionally it is argued that the low-coverage Al2p core-level photo-emission spectra, which have been used previously to support the view that the Al adatoms are weakly interacting with the GaAs substrate, can also be interpreted in terms of sub-monolayer Al chemisorption." @default.
